John W. Stanton
John William Stanton, 84, died Monday, May 14, 2012, at St. Joseph of the Pines, in Southern Pines.
A funeral Mass will be conducted at 11 a.m. Friday, May 18, at Sacred Heart Catholic Church, with the Rev. Edward J. Burch officiating. Entombment will follow at the Pinelawn Memorial Park Mausoleum. The family received friends from 5 to 7 p.m. Thursday, May 17, at Boles Funeral Home, in Pinehurst.
A native of Brooklyn, N.Y., Mr. Stanton was born April 6, 1928, to the late John W. Stanton and Jeanette Burns Stanton. He was a U.S. Navy veteran, a member to the Tin Whistles Golf Association and the Pinehurst Country Club. He was an active member of Sacred Heart Catholic Church and a fourth degree member of Knights of Columbus Council No. 11103. He was a devoted husband of 60 years, and a nurturing father and grandfather.
In addition to his parents, he was preceded in death by a sister, Jean Harkin.
He is survived by his wife of 60 years, Jane Stanton’ children, James Stanton, Judy Baldaccini, John R. Stanton and his wife, Barbara, and Janet Tschida and her husband, Don; grandchildren, Michael and Matthew Baldaccini, and Brittany Tschida; and sisters Alice Wood and Joyce Tormey.
